Numerous dance videos for feel-good Pharrell Williams song “Happy” can be found on the net. Six young people from Tehran who uploaded their own version – and now ended up in prison. They were accused of publishing a “vulgar clips”.

Pharrell Williams’ song “Happy” is a global hit. Amateur filmmakers in many parts of the world have nachgetanzt the feel-good video for the song on the streets of their city, whether in Beijing or at the University of Marburg. Nothing else now have six Iranian youth done – but they ended up in prison.

Three young men and three young women from Tehran had recorded their version of “Happy” and put the clip on YouTube. The women danced while unveiled – and immediately the six youths were identified and detained by customs and internet police.

Following the publication of a “vulgar clips in cyberspace,” which runs counter to the “public decency”, everyone involved had been identified and arrested, the ISNA news agency reported, citing the Tehran police. The six detainees have confessed their “criminal acts”. A video clip showing clearly how they are interrogated by the police.

Human Rights In Iran:Video deleted – other users to upload copies

My “Happy” video was removed, but now other users have uploaded copies of the Tehran-version of “Happy”. On Twitter many users moored under the hashtag # FreeHappyIranians attention to the fate of the young. What punishment awaits the six, is unclear.

According to Iranian laws Western pop music, shared dance of unmarried men and women and public appearance of women are prohibited without the veil. The Internet is monitored heavily in Iran, access to YouTube is prohibited. The specially formed “morality police” sees to it. International observers practice regularly criticizing the human rights situation in the country.
